  • Patent number: 9242245
    Abstract: A floating chamber set may include a plurality of containers coupled to a frame such that each container translates vertically within a limited vertical range independent of the other containers. Each container may be perforated to allow liquid penetration.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: September 21, 2010
    Date of Patent: January 26, 2016
    Assignee: The Johns Hopkins University
    Inventors: Alex Leo Kolodkin, Terry Harrison Shelley, Shih-Hsiu Wang, Ivana Celic
